中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

Linux Python進行音頻視頻處理

發布時間:2024-09-11 23:32:38 來源:億速云 閱讀:82 作者:小樊 欄目:編程語言

在Linux系統中,使用Python進行音頻和視頻處理的常用庫有:

  1. FFmpeg:FFmpeg是一個非常強大的音頻和視頻處理工具,可以用于格式轉換、編解碼、濾鏡等。在Python中,可以通過ffmpeg-python庫來調用FFmpeg的功能。

安裝ffmpeg-python

pip install ffmpeg-python

示例代碼:

import ffmpeg

# 視頻轉碼
stream = ffmpeg.input('input.mp4')
stream = ffmpeg.output(stream, 'output.avi')
ffmpeg.run(stream)

# 音頻轉碼
stream = ffmpeg.input('input.wav')
stream = ffmpeg.output(stream, 'output.mp3')
ffmpeg.run(stream)
  1. PyDub:PyDub是一個用于處理音頻文件的Python庫,基于simpleaudiowave庫。

安裝pydub

pip install pydub

示例代碼:

from pydub import AudioSegment

# 加載音頻文件
sound = AudioSegment.from_wav("input.wav")

# 轉換為MP3格式
sound.export("output.mp3", format="mp3")
  1. MoviePy:MoviePy是一個用于視頻編輯的Python庫,可以實現視頻剪輯、合并、特效等功能。

安裝moviepy

pip install moviepy

示例代碼:

from moviepy.editor import *

# 加載視頻文件
clip = VideoFileClip("input.mp4")

# 截取視頻片段
subclip = clip.subclip(0, 5)  # 從第0秒開始,到第5秒結束

# 保存視頻片段
subclip.write_videofile("output.mp4", codec='libx264')

這些庫可以滿足大部分音頻和視頻處理需求。根據你的具體任務,可以選擇合適的庫進行操作。

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

收藏| 沙河市| 依安县| 齐齐哈尔市| 曲周县| 维西| 通渭县| 炉霍县| 孝感市| 都昌县| 赞皇县| 梓潼县| 平山县| 长宁县| 阿瓦提县| 清涧县| 图们市| 西和县| 滦平县| 灵璧县| 三门峡市| 彰化县| 乐东| 凤翔县| 沙雅县| 青海省| 乌苏市| 黄陵县| 麻江县| 泌阳县| 巨鹿县| 昌都县| 内乡县| 杨浦区| 张家川| 阿鲁科尔沁旗| 大荔县| 铜鼓县| 绥中县| 塔城市| 安徽省|